Tips on Grooming Your Pet for Pet dog Moms and dads in Lebanon IL




Routine grooming with a brush or comb will really help keep your fur baby’s hair in good shape by eliminating dirt, spreading natural oils throughout her coat, preventing tangles and keeping her skin irritant-free and clean.

Plus, brushing time is a good time to look for fleas and flea dirt– those little black specks that show your pet is playing host to a flea household.

Discover more about, brushing you dogs or read listed below.

The way you brush your family pet and how frequently will mostly depend upon his or her coat type.

Smooth, Short Coats: If your pet dog has a smooth, short coat (like that of a Chihuahua, Fighter or Basset Hound), you only require to brush as soon as a week. Use a rubber brush to loosen dead skin and dirt and follow with bristle brush to remove dead hair. Polish your low-maintenance pooch with a chamois cloth and she’s ready to shine!

Brief, Thick Fur: If your canine has short, dense fur that’s susceptible to matting, like that of a retriever, brushing as soon as a week is fine. Work with a slicker brush to remove tangles and catch dead hair with a bristle brush. Do not forget to comb her tail!

Long, Silky Coats: If your canine has a long, elegant coat, just like that of a Yorkshire terrier, she’ll need daily looking after. Every day you’ll require to remove tangles with a slicker brush. Next, brush her coat with a bristle brush. If you have a long-haired canine with a coat like a collie’s or an Afghan hound’s, follow the actions above, but also be sure to comb through the fur and cut the hair around the feet.

Long Hair That’s Often Matted: For long-haired pooches, it’s an excellent idea to set up a day-to-day grooming routine to eliminate tangles and avoid mats. Gently tease out tangles with a slicker brush, and then brush your family pet with a bristle brush. If matting is especially dense, you may attempt clipping the hair, taking care not to come near the skin.

Tips on Mange for Dog Parents in Lebanon IL

Learn more about, mange in dogs or read below.

Mange is a condition of the skin caused by various small termites, regular external parasites seen in buddy dogs. Some mites are the normal residents of hair and skin follicles of your pet dog, while others do not. Whereas a lot of pet dogs have never ever had any symptoms, there may be small to major skin diseases if replicating occur in termites.




  • Localized cases occur in one or two small limited areas when termites increase. It leads to separated scaly bald spots– typically on the face of the dog– that create a polka-dot appearance. This is a frequent illness of young puppies and canines under the age of 18 months. About 90% of cases deal with without any kind of therapy.
  • On the other hand, generalised cases affect a broader region of the skin of the dog. Secondary bacterial infections make this skin condition exceedingly scratchy, regularly stinky. This kind of eating can also be a sign of a weakened body immune system, hereditary or endocrine or other underlying health condition. Treatment is based upon the age of the dog and the length of time the pet had the disease.
  • Poddermatitis, a demodectic type of manga, is restricted to the foot with bacterial infections. It is the most resistant. Deep biopsies are usually required for the diagnosis and the right identification of these termites.

Ways to Avoid Dental Concerns in Pet Dogs

Provide your pooch treats that are specifically formulated to keep canine teeth healthy, and ask your vet about a specially created dry food that can decrease the development of plaque and tartar.

Chew toys are likewise an excellent method to please your pet dog’s natural desire to munch while making his/her teeth strong. Chomping on a chew toy can help massage the gums and keep teeth clean by scraping away soft tartar, plus it likewise decreases your dog’s overall stress level and avoids monotony. Ask your vet to advise toxin-free rawhide, nylon and rubber chew toys.




Signs of Eye Infection in Dogs

If your fur baby has the following symptoms, there may be something incorrect with their eyes and you must call your veterinarian:

  • Tearing and/or tear-stained fur
  • Discharge and crusty gunk
  • Uneven pupil size
  • Red or white eyelid linings
  • Cloudiness or change in eye color
  • Noticeable third eyelid
  • Closed eye(s).

Tips on Ear Care for Pet Owners in Lebanon IL

Throughout your regular grooming, your pets’ ears should also be inspected and cleaned. This is specifically important for pet dogs that produce big amounts of ear wax or have a lot of inner-ear hair. Nevertheless, do not clean your canine’s ears frequently or too deep as it might cause injury, infection, or irritation!

If your pet’s ears look unclean, clean them using either a cotton ball, piece of gauze dampened with mineral oil, hydrogen peroxide or a liquid dog ear cleaner.

Gently fold their ear back and clean away any noticeable gunk or earwax on the underside of their ear.

Make sure you lift away the dirt rather than rubbing it inside the ear.

The skin inside the ear is very delicate, so if you are not sure of how to cleanse their ears securely it’s best you ask your vet in the upcoming check-up or search for video tutorials online.




Helping Fearful Dogs

Some dogs might also be frightened when getting their nails cut. Keep an eye out for any signs of distress like shivering, panting, whining, cowering, tail-tucking, growling, or snapping. Even with the most constant and patient of intros, there are some pet dogs who are unable to get over this fear.

If your pet dog is fearful of getting their nails trimmed, do not force them to submit. Rather, see a veterinarian or a groomer in Lebanon and get expert aid. Otherwise, you could organise a consultation with a Certified Applied Animal Behaviorist (CAAB), a veterinary behaviourist (Dip ACVB) or a Certified Professional Dog Trainer (CPDT).

Applying Moisturizer on Canines

If your pet’s pads get dry and split, ask your Lebanon veterinarian for a good pad moisturiser. Do not apply human moisturisers as they can soften the pads and trigger injury. A paw massage will assist your canine unwind and have much better flow. Start by rubbing between the pads on the sole of the paw and after that rub in between every toe.
